Webtemp files are taking up all my free space.If i open a 250MB file it creates a temp of approx.2GB.and these files making my photo shop damn slow,how to stop PS making such big temp files?? every time i do delete it manually but it makes my photoshop more horrible all setting changed automatically after every delete.. please help Web14 apr. 2024 · The files you’re looking for are named “Photoshop Temp” followed by a string of ten semi-random numbers. Note the large file sizes in my temp folder below. Step 3: Delete the Files Highlight the files and delete them.
